Algin...view more ICE Alginate is a natural thickener combination with sunflower wax and sodium alginate (alginic acid) to make stable all-round lotions. This ICE product is best combined with an emulsifier, such as polysorbate 20 for example, to get a smooth lotion. Alginate is a natural polysaccharide (sugar from brown algae) that has a large capacity of absorbing water. Hydrophile / lipophile balanced to ensure the highest viscosity. Natural thickener that can make instant emulsions with a light non-greasy feel when an emulsifier is added. Leaves a soft, smooth feel on the skin due to the exceptional water-binding capacity of alginate and emollients. Acts as a thickener and stabilizer (ideal when a lotion is too runny). view less

Vegetable orig...view more Dermalcare® AR33 is a lipidic film former, viscosity modifying agent, solvent, emulsion stabilizer and auxiliary emulsifier. Gives shine and creaminess to the formulation. Because it is a saturated ester, it is quite resistant to oxidation. Vegetable origin. Used in the cosmetic industries in combination with emulsifiers and consistency agents in products for Lips, Creams and Lotions, Ointments, Facial Masks and Hair Conditioners. Used as a film former, increasing the substantivity of the formulation in lipsticks and lip gloss. view less

It also has good compatibility with wax...view more LIPEX® L'sens™ is derived from a unique combination of soybean glycerides and shea butter unsaponifiables, LIPEX® L'sens™ shows high substantivity to both hair and skin. Its properties regarding touch, structure, gloss, film-forming, and water-absorbing capacities make it an excellent vegan-based alternative to lanolin. LIPEX® L'sens™ combines well with other vegetable-based emollients and emulsifiers as well as with most synthetic and mineral oil-based materials used in cosmetics. It also has good compatibility with waxes typically used in lipstick formulations. view less
